Relationship Between Uric Acid Level and Blood Pressure in T2DM Patient Attending in BIRDEM General Hospital

Abstract: IntroductionHyperuricemia is becoming an increasing problem all over the world with a steady increase in prevalence 4 . Many factors contribute to hyperuricemia eg: genetics, insulin resistance, hypertension, renal insufficiency, obesity, diet, use of diuretics, and consumption of alcoholic beverages 3 .
